Work Oscillation Type Magnetic Polishing using Slurry Circulation System

Abstract

2D surface was polished by magnetic polishing method using slurry. Slurry is continuously supplied to the particle brush formed by iron powder, in order to improve the polishing efficiency. And, relative motion between the particle brush and the workpiece is generated by oscillatory motion of the workpiece, in order to maintain the edge shape of 2D surface. In this paper, polishing performance of V-groove surface was examined. The results got by this experiment are as follows : (1) It was clarified that shape transfer type magnetic pole was suitable in the partial polishing of V-groove. (2) Flat magnetic pole is suitable, when both of V-groove and plane are polished at one time. (3) It is possible to smooth 2D surface without changing the edge shape.
